What We Do
We develop high-fidelity digital twins and optimization models for the mining and process industries using first-principles engineering and machine learning. Our solutions are built in MATLAB and Simulink, enabling advanced simulation, control, and decision support. As metallurgists and chemical engineers with over 15 years of operational experience, we bring domain expertise to every model we deliver—ensuring practical, deployable outcomes grounded in real-world plant performance.

Process Simulation & Modeling
First-principles and data-driven models for mining, chemical, and industrial processes using MATLAB and Simulink.

Digital Twin Development
Interactive digital twins connected to live process data for insight, prediction and optimization.
Optimization & AI
Maximize throughput, yield, and performance with optimization algorithms and predictive analytics.
Application Deployment
Custom desktop or cloud-based applications using MATLAB App Designer and Simulink Compiler.
